The book delves into Europe's remarkable evolution from the devastation of World War II to the complexities of contemporary conflicts, particularly the Iraq War. It highlights the impact of Cold War dynamics on European peace efforts and the contributions of influential leaders like Charles de Gaulle, Willy Brandt, and Margaret Thatcher in fostering unity. By addressing the continent's historical challenges with racial and ethnic tensions, the author emphasizes Europe's ongoing journey toward stability, democracy, and its potential influence on global affairs.
